Transaction 3952aef77a0b3a2107713c8c5ca885e6570d3fbba84e9b90720e194b9c23d900

1 Input
2 Outputs
  • 3952aef77a0b3a2107713c8c5ca885e6570d3fbba84e9b90720e194b9c23d900:0
  • value  101587
    address  36FXJcuFZ5RWiKPS4LZqKjiZFRY622p3iU
  • 3952aef77a0b3a2107713c8c5ca885e6570d3fbba84e9b90720e194b9c23d900:1
  • value  2287541
    address  bc1qgex8ztzg5zl6wskltfwxqdl67ekmd8e24jhetr